Historie: Marshal Joseph Jacques Césaire Joffre, G.C.B., O.M. (12 January 1852 – 3 January 1931), was a French general during World War I. He is most known for regrouping the retreating allied armies to defeat the Germans at the strategically decisive First Battle of the Marne in 1914. His popularity led to his nickname Papa Joffre.

Historie: Marshal Ferdinand Foch, GCB, OM, DSO (2 October 1851 – 20 March 1929) was a French soldier, military theorist, and an Allied Generalissimo during the First World War.

Historie: Henri Philippe Benoni Omer Joseph Pétain (24 April 1856 – 23 July 1951), generally known as Philippe Pétain, Marshal Pétain (or The Lion of Verdun), was a French general who reached the distinction of Marshal of France, and was later Chief of State of Vichy France, from 1940 to 1944. Pétain, who was 84 years old in 1940, ranks as France's oldest head of state.

Historie: Louis Hubert Gonzalve Lyautey (17 November 1854 – 21 July 1934) was a French Army general, the first French Resident-General in Morocco from 1912 to 1925, and from 1921 a Marshal of France. He was dubbed the Maker of Morocco and the French empire builder, and in 1931 made the cover of Time

Historie: Louis Félix Marie François Franchet d'Espèrey; Serbo-Croatian:(25 May 1856 – 8 July 1942) was a French general during World War I. As commander of the large allied army based at Salonika, he conducted the successful Macedonian campaign which caused the collapse of the Southern front and triggered the armistice.

Historie: Joseph Simon Gallieni (24 April 1849 – 27 May 1916) was a French soldier, most active as a military commander and administrator in the French colonies and finished his career during the First World War. He was made Marshal of France posthumously in 1921.

Historie: Marie Émile Fayolle (14 May 1852, Le Puy-en-Velay - 27 August 1928, Paris) was a Marshal of France. With the outbreak of the First World War, Fayolle was recalled from retirement by the French commander-in-chief Joseph Joffre and given command of the 70th Infantry Division.

Historie: Michel-Joseph Maunoury (17 December 1847 – 28 March 1923) was a commander of French forces in the early days of World War I.
